Linda R. Bresnahan
Director
of Program Operations
Linda
R. Bresnahan is responsible for the daily operations of PHS. She establishes
and manages all administrative, educational, and operational activities. She
coordinates PHS’s governance meetings and committee activities, and she
oversees information technology and the procedures necessary to support
physician case management. Ms. Bresnahan received her bachelor’s degree in
economics with a concentration in management information systems from Boston
College and her master of science in health care management from Lesley College.
She has worked in physician health for more than 20 years. Ms. Bresnahan also
contributes nationally to the work of physician health, serving as a board of
directors’ officer of the Federation of State Physician Health Programs.
Debra A. Grossbaum
General Counsel
Ms. Grossbaum oversees all legal
aspects of PHS, including issues of confidentiality, interpretation of relevant
regulations and statutes, and PHS contracts. She reviews all participant
contracts, negotiates vendor agreements, and works closely with the Board of
Registration in Medicine. She also represents PHS with respect to corporate
legal matters since PHS is a 501(c)(3) subsidiary corporation of the
Massachusetts Medical Society. Ms. Grossbaum chairs the Bylaws Committee of the
Federation of State Physician Health Programs, and she is a member of the
American Bar Association, the Massachusetts Bar Association, and the American
Society of Medical Association Counsel. Ms. Grossbaum is a graduate of Brown
University and the Boston University School of Law.

Mary M. Howard
Monitoring Services Assistant
Ms.
Howard coordinates all monitoring service activities and quality management,
which consists of primary support for the random drug testing program, placing
random test calls, reviewing lab results, and tracking and maintaining reports
of positive results and prescribed medications. She also coordinates the
quarterly report process for monitors of PHS participants under contract and
for the Board of Registration in Medicine. Ms. Howard received her bachelor’s
degree in biology from Brown University. She has a background in bookkeeping
and data administration as well as health care and research.
